ECO-Syria Workshop Explores Environmental Politics and Civil Society in Post-Conflict Syria

The ECO-Syria research team at the Centre for Advanced Middle Eastern Studies (CMES), Lund University, convened its second and final workshop on 15–16 September 2025 at the Pufendorf Institute for Advanced Studies in Lund. Division of External Relations to become Division of Global Engagement

The university director has decided to change the Division of External Relations into a new division, Global Engagement, which will have a more explicit focus on international matters. The decision is based on an overview of the University’s organisation and working methods carried out in 2023. Those who help each other can invade harsher environments

This article is over 5 years old, and the information may therefore be outdated. Through cooperation, animals are able to colonise harsher living environments that would otherwise be inaccessible, according to a new study from Lund University in Sweden, together with researchers in England and USA. LUCSUS at COP30 in Belém, Brazil

LUCSUS researchers are participating in this year’s United Nations Climate Change conference, COP30, in Belém, Brazil. Three ongoing research areas at LUCSUS will be highlighted at side events at the COP: immobility in climate adaptation, environmental human right defenders in the Amazon and inner-outer transformation for climate action.
